About Course

B.Tech in CSE [Quantum Computing Technology] is a pioneering program tailored to equip students with the skills and knowledge necessary to explore the frontiers of computation. Rooted in quantum mechanics, this course introduces students to quantum algorithms, qubits, superposition, entanglement, and quantum cryptography.

Students will get hands-on training with simulators and real quantum computers via cloud-based platforms like IBM Q and Microsoft Azure Quantum. The curriculum blends core computer science, mathematics, and physics to prepare learners for the next big leap in data processing, machine learning, and secure computing. As India and the world gear up for the quantum era, this course builds elite tech professionals ready to lead the revolution.

Future in CSE [Quantum Computing Technology]

₹6,000 crore Market

India launched the National Quantum Mission in 2023 with a budget of over ₹6,000 crore to build quantum infrastructure and talent.

Amazon Web Services

Global tech giants like IBM, Google, Microsoft, and Amazon Web Services are investing heavily in quantum R&D, opening up Indian talent pipelines.

2030, Quantum Computing

By 2030, quantum computing is expected to generate ₹1.5 lakh crore in value across sectors like pharma, defence, banking, and AI.

Indian organisations

There's a shortage of trained quantum professionals in India, making this skillset extremely rare and high in demand.
